Current State of Metal Pressure Equipment in Uganda

Analyzing the challenges of industrial piping in the East African corridor.

Uganda's industrial landscape is currently undergoing a transition, driven by the development of the Lake Albert oil project and expanded hydroelectric power plants. However, the humid tropical climate and fluctuating soil conditions in regions like Kampala and Entebbe pose significant corrosion risks, making the demand for anti corrosion pipe critical for long-term asset integrity.

The current market relies heavily on imported components. There is a visible gap in the local availability of precision-engineered carbon seamless steel pipes that meet international ASME and API standards, leading to prolonged project timelines for local contractors in the construction and safety metal products sector.

Furthermore, the adoption of specialized fittings like the black steel elbow has increased as local factories shift from rudimentary welding to standardized modular piping, reflecting a growing need for leakage-free, high-pressure safety systems in food processing and chemical plants.

Evolution of Pressure Vessel Technology in Uganda

From basic structural steel to advanced high-pressure alloys.

Market Development History

Between 2000 and 2010, the Ugandan metal fabrication sector focused primarily on simple structural supports and low-pressure water tanks, utilizing basic welded seams that were prone to failure under high stress.

From 2011 to 2020, the entry of international energy firms introduced the requirement for metal pipe tee components with precise wall thickness and radiographic testing, marking the shift toward "Safety-First" engineering in pressure vessel manufacturing.

Since 2021, the market has pivoted toward composite materials and advanced coatings. The integration of high-strength seamless piping has become the gold standard for the East African Crude Oil Pipeline (EACOP) related auxiliary works.

Uganda Industrial Piping FAQ

Expert answers to common technical questions in the Ugandan market.

Which carbon seamless steel pipes are best for Uganda's oil projects?

For the Albertine region, we recommend API 5L Grade B or X series seamless pipes, as they provide the necessary tensile strength and pressure resistance for crude oil transport.

How does an anti corrosion pipe prevent leakage in humid climates?

Our anti-corrosion pipes use multi-layer epoxy or polyethylene coatings that create an impermeable barrier against moisture and soil acids prevalent in Uganda.

What is the advantage of using a composite flange over standard steel?

Composite flanges offer superior resistance to chemical attack and eliminate galvanic corrosion when connecting different metal types in water treatment plants.

Can a black steel elbow handle high-pressure steam for breweries?

Yes, our schedule 80 and 160 black steel elbows are specifically designed for high-temperature steam applications, ensuring stability under thermal expansion.

What are the testing standards for a metal pipe tee in pressure vessels?

All our tees undergo Non-Destructive Testing (NDT), including ultrasonic and X-ray inspections, to ensure weld integrity and wall thickness uniformity.

How to choose the right wall thickness for piping in Ugandan mines?

Wall thickness should be determined by the fluid velocity and abrasive nature of the slurry. We generally recommend SCH 80 for abrasive mineral transport.
